Abstract

We report a theoretical study of operation conditions for a terahertz superlattice parametric oscillator (SPO). The SPO converts radiation of frequency omega to radiation at frequency 3 omega. The parametric process is based on the nonlinearity of the motion of a miniband electron in a high-frequency field consisting of a strong fundamental-frequency field and a higher harmonic field. In our study we made use of a semiclassical theory. Our analysis indicates that parametric frequency upconversion should allow for production of radiation up to several terahertz.
